Bathroom Sanitation



Bathrooms are commonly considered among one of the most essential locations in any kind of facility, and maintaining them clean is necessary for health and wellness and hygiene. Beginning with urinals and commodes; scrub them completely to get rid of discolorations and smells. Pay attention to the takes care of and flush devices, as these areas commonly nurture germs. Next off, tackle sinks and counter tops, guaranteeing they're devoid of soap scum and crud. Do not neglect to clean mirrors for a streak-free shine. Floorings are an additional key location; wipe consistently to get rid of dust and spills. Finally, examine that products like bathroom tissue and soap are replenished. By concentrating on these locations, you'll produce a fresh and inviting atmosphere for everyone who goes to.


Surface Disinfection



After making certain bathrooms are sterilized, it's time to change focus to surface area disinfection throughout the facility. Beginning with high-touch areas like doorknobs, light buttons, and elevator buttons. These areas nurture germs, so give them added attention. Don't neglect tables, countertops, and desks; a fast wipe down with disinfectant can make a big distinction.


In break areas, target shared appliances like microwaves, coffee machines, and refrigerator manages. Consistently decontaminate these areas to keep your team healthy.


Also, focus on public tech, such as phones and computer systems. Utilizing disposable wipes or spray can aid get rid of virus. By concentrating on these essential areas, you'll create a more secure environment for every person in your work area.

Eco-Friendly Product Options



Choosing eco-friendly cleaning items isn't simply a trend; it's a wise relocation for any office intending for sustainability. By choosing eco-friendly cleaning solutions, you decrease damaging chemicals that can affect interior air high quality and the wellness of your workers. Look for products with naturally degradable components, non-toxic solutions, and recyclable product packaging. Brands that divulge their active ingredients and are certified by organizations like Eco-friendly Seal or EcoLogo are exceptional choices. Additionally, consider utilizing natural alternatives like vinegar, cooking soft drink, and essential oils, which can effectively clean and ventilate without the severe side results. Making the switch not just promotes a much healthier workspace yet additionally showcases your commitment to environmental obligation, possibly bring in eco-conscious customers and staff members alike.

What Certifications Should I Try to find in a Cleansing Service?



When choosing a cleaning service, seek accreditations like OSHA compliance, Green Seal for environmentally friendly items, and ISSA's Cleaning Industry Administration Criterion. These assure quality, safety, and eco accountable practices that fulfill your service's needs.
